News:

Having problems registering or logging in?
Contact us here.

Main Menu

programming

Started by carpediem, January 10, 2011, 10:19:40 PM

Previous topic - Next topic

carpediem

^ Java is a statically typed language, while PHP uses dynamic typing.

marvinofthefaintsmile

nalimutan qn magsulat ng PHP...

Hitad

Yup. PHP is interpreted. Mejo interesado na ko sa Java, saka na lang ako mag-aral ulit pag magagamit ko siya, gusto ko sana gumawa ng kahit simple application lang w/ database.
I've just realized na I need to review JavaScript kasi nag Jquery ako agad lol and I'm trying to make my own framework in PHP.
Gusto ko rin kumuha ng short course about Java para pandagdag sa resume. Meron kaya nito sa Tesda?

eLgimiker0

fibonacci logic

X
Input
Temp1=0
Temp2=1
Sum = 0

   X=0; x<=input;x++
   {
      If x<=input then
        {
           Print sum
           Temp1 = temp2
           Temp2 = sum
         }
    }

Tama ba?

Hitad

Quote from: eLgimiker0 on March 17, 2011, 05:55:34 AM
fibonacci logic

X
Input
Temp1=0
Temp2=1
Sum = 0

   X=0; x<=input;x++
   {
      If x<=input then
        {
           Print sum
           Temp1 = temp2
           Temp2 = sum
         }
    }

Tama ba?


parang static yung sum....

carpediem

yup, you need to update sum for each iteration. hindi mo kailangan yung if statement sa loob, since by definition ng looping conditions mo, x is less than or equal to input.

eLgimiker0

Quote from: eLgimiker0 on March 17, 2011, 05:55:34 AM
fibonacci logic

X
Input
Temp1=0
Temp2=1
Sum = 0

   X=0; x<=input;x++
   {
     
       
           Print sum
           Sum = temp1 + temp2
           Temp1 = temp2
           Temp2 = sum
         
    }

Tama ba?



carpediem

^ may mali :)

fib(0) = 0, fib(1) = 1, fib(2) = 1, fib(3) = 2, fib(4) = 3, fib(5) = 5, .....

try mo implement sa actual code yung sayo, and makikita mo walang output yung fib(0) mo, and yung sequence mo is 1,2,3,5, ....

Hitad

anong language yan? or baka pseudocode lang? Ma-try nga rin yang Fibonacci sequence 4 years ago ko pa yan ngawa lol. Try niyo rin bubble sort :P

carpediem

try nyo both iterative and recursive implementation

Hitad

^
Hindi ko na matandaan yang methods na yan :/


but anyway. Here's my pseudocode for the fibonacci ek ek.. :D

------

var input = 5;
var first = 0;
var second = 1;

var seq = NULL;     //Sequence

for var x=0; x<input; x++
{
     print first;
     seq = first + second;
     first = second;
     second = seq;
 
}



carpediem

^ good. try to implement a function instead of a program

that's iterative. recursion is when a function calls itself

Hitad

^
haha ganun ba. So vocabulary ko lang pala ang sablay  :P

eLgimiker0

hingi sana ako ng guidelines and advice sa paggawa ng portfolio

yes, naka pagresearch na din ako sa google.

pero since maraming magagaling na programmer dito, hingi ako ng advice.. thanks :)

carpediem

^ portfolio? you mean resume or CV?